I've discovered some amazing ways to turn my study sessions into something I actually look forward to, and I can't wait to share my go-to tips with you! First off, let's talk about aesthetic notes. For me, organized and visually appealing notes make a huge difference. I love using a good quality spiral notebook – it just feels more inspiring! When I'm taking notes, I make sure to incorporate colorful handwritten notes using different pens and highlighters. This isn't just for looks; using color helps me categorize information, highlight key points, and makes reviewing much more engaging. Think about creating cute headers, using bullet points, and even adding small doodles to illustrate complex concepts. It transforms plain text into organized study pages that are a joy to look at and learn from. It truly helps information stick in my brain! Beyond just the notes themselves, your study environment plays a massive role. I always try to set up a cozy and clutter-free space. Good lighting is essential, and adding a touch of personality with a small plant or a favorite candle can create a really inviting atmosphere. Make sure all your study essentials like pens, highlighters, and sticky notes are within easy reach so you don't break your concentration searching for them.
